Seven Raiders named 2025 NFHCA Division II Scholars of Distinction

Honorees have compiled a cumulative GPA of 3.9 or higher

2/13/2026 9:51:00 AM

SHIPPENSBURG, Pa. – Seven members of the Shippensburg University field hockey team were honored on Friday as National Field Hockey Coaches Association (NFHCA) Division II Scholars of Distinction.
 
Shippensburg's 2025 Scholars of Distinction are Carme Caracotche Picone, Madison Fissel, Elaina Fragassi, Anne Gardner, Gabby Gober, Ava Kientzy and Kelly Naudé.

This NFHCA award program recognizes exceptional undergraduate student-athletes who have achieved a cumulative GPA of 3.9 or higher through the fall semester and were nominated by their NFHCA member coaches.
 
The seven Scholars of Distinction are tied for the second-most in a single season in the history of SU field hockey program.
 
The NFHCA recognized 144 outstanding undergraduate student-athletes overall as 2025 Division II Scholars of Distinction.
